Hello and welcome to my website! My name is Edward Zhu and I am a graduate student researcher in Mechanical Engineering at the University of California, Berkeley. I work with Prof. Francesco Borrelli in the Model Predictive Control Lab. Previously, I graduated from Villanova University with a B.S. in Mechanical Engineering in 2015 and received a M.S. in Mechanical Engineering in 2017 from UC Berkeley while working with Prof. Alice Agogino in the Berkeley Emergent Space Tensegrities Lab.
I am pursuing my Ph.D. in Mechanical Engineering with a major in Controls. My research interests include:
Safe, learning-based model predictive control
Robot path-planning and trajectory generation
Multi-agent distributed/decentralized control in cooperative and competitive settings
Game-theoretic methods for prediction and planning
